BOROUGH COUNCIL VACANCY.

MR J. HUNTER REQUISITIONED. A requisition was on Saturday night presented to Mr J. Hunter (who contested the Mayoralty with the present Mayor), asking him to contest the vacancy on the». Borough Council, caused by Cr J. Yarr's resignation. A deputation composed of several leading townsmen, and headed by Mr W. Easthope, waited upon Mr Hunter, and pressed him to offer himself for a seat on the Council at the present opportune time, in support of their request, stating that Mr Hunter,s past work on the Council had been of a valuable nature, and pointing out that it was highly expedient that an energetic representative should be relturned. Mr Hunter thanked the deputation for their confidence in him, and said that he would duly consider their representations. He had, he said, almost definitely decided not to contest the vacancy, but in view of the visit of the deputation he would give t.he matter further consideration and reply in a day or two. The deputation thanked Mr Hunter, ar.d withdrew.
